A number of events have been planned for children who are about to become teenagers.
The strengthening families programme will be offering free evening sessions over seven weeks across Perth and Kinross to support young people and their families.
These workshops, aimed at families with 10-year-olds, will focus on improving family relationships, and preventing issues such as poor emotional wellbeing and misusing drugs and alcohol.
Workshops will run on a Wednesday from November 1 until December 13 from 5pm at the Glenearn Community Campus, and on Wednesdays from October 25 until December 13 from 5pm at the North Inch Community Campus.
A third block of sessions will also run on Thursdays from October 26 until December 6 from 5pm at Goodlyburn Primary School.
Each session will include a free meal and free childcare and play activities for younger siblings, and transport can be arranged for families wanting to attend the strengthening families workshops.
A spokesperson for Perth and Kinross Council said: “The sessions are designed for both young people and their parents and carers, and over the course of the programme, families will develop a better understanding of each other’s strengths and qualities.”
